I am experiencing a persistent issue with Camera Raw filter in Photoshop.
Problem description:
When I try to use Filter → Camera Raw, I get this error:
“The command 'Camera Raw Filter' could not be completed: a program error occurred.”
⚠️ What I already tried (none helped):
✅ Reset Photoshop preferences
✅ Clean reinstall of Photoshop
✅ Reinstall and update Camera Raw
✅ Update GPU drivers
✅ Run as Administrator
✅ Launch without third-party plugins
✅ Check scratch disks and free up space
✅ Install previous and newer versions of Photoshop
✅ Used Adobe Creative Cloud Cleaner Tool for full cleanup
ℹ️ Additional context:
Camera Raw always worked fine on my PC, even though I use Photoshop version 25.12.3 (not the latest).
I updated Camera Raw to 17.4.1, and since then this crash occurs every time.
I don’t understand why it suddenly stopped working when it was perfectly fine before.
💻 My system details:
Windows version: Windows 10 22H2
CPU: Intel Xeon X5670 @ 2.93GHz
RAM: 12 GB (6.5 GB used out of 12 GB at idle)
GPU: N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1050 Ti, driver version [576.80]
Please advise:
✅ Is there any known issue with Camera Raw 17.4.1 on Photoshop 25.12.3?
✅ Should I downgrade Camera Raw to an earlier version to restore stability?
✅ Are there any hotfixes for this?
